Answer:

c. the 15th century

Explanation:

Christopher Columbus was an Italian-born navigator and explorer who sailed for the Crown of Castile (Spain) and discovered the New World. Columbus was trying to find a route through the ocean that would enable Europeans to trade with Asia. His first journey took place in 1492, while the last one took place in 1502. 1492 corresponds to the 15th century (1401-1500).

According to Gibbons v. Ogden, a state
puteri [66]

According to Gibbons v. Ogden, a state <u>can not interfere with the power of congress to regulate commerce.</u>

<u>Explanation</u>:

The case of Gibbons and the Ogden was presented in the Supreme Court in the United States of America. It was in the year 1824 and was one of the most important cases of that time.

According to this case, a principle was established and it established a legislative enactment. According to this, a state could not interfere in the power of the congress and the power that was talked about in this principle was about interfering with the regulation of the commerce. It was only in the hand of the congress and not with the states.
